Chandigarh, June 7
Health and Family Welfare Minister Balbir Singh Sidhu today handed over appointment letters to 16 medical officers (specialist).
Sidhu said to provide jobs opportunities to youth under ‘Ghar Ghar Rozgar Yojana’, the health department had made recruitment against 11,200 posts from 2017 to 2021. Director, Health Services, recruited 1,041 medical officers (general), 601 medical officers (specialist), 34 medical officers (dental), 324 medical laboratory technicians,1,336 multi-purpose health workers, 418 pharmacists,1,313 staff nurses,161 radiographers, eight ECG technicians, 55 operation theatre assistants and 60 steno typists. He said more recruitment would be done shortly, while walk-in interviews to recruit 242 specialists were under process to overcome the shortage of specialists in government hospitals. He said all appointments were being made by the Department of Health and Family Welfare in a transparent manner on the basis of merit. — TNS
